H2: Beyond the Basics: Understanding API Limitations, Common Use Cases, and Practical Workflow Tips
Delving deeper than just calling an API, understanding its inherent limitations is crucial for robust application development. Many APIs impose rate limits, restricting the number of requests within a given timeframe (e.g., 100 requests per minute). Exceeding these often leads to HTTP 429 'Too Many Requests' errors, requiring careful implementation of exponential backoff strategies to avoid service interruptions. Furthermore, APIs may have data size limits per request, query complexity restrictions, or even daily/monthly quotas. Failing to account for these can result in incomplete data fetches, performance bottlenecks, or unexpected costs. Thoroughly reviewing the API's official documentation for these constraints is not merely a suggestion, but a fundamental prerequisite for any sustainable integration.
Beyond just limitations, recognizing common API use cases and adopting practical workflow tips will significantly enhance your development process. APIs are the backbone for diverse applications, from integrating payment gateways (e.g., Stripe, PayPal) and social media sharing (e.g., Twitter, Facebook Graph API) to fetching real-time weather data or product information for e-commerce sites. When working with APIs:
- Utilize sandbox/test environments: Always develop and test against non-production endpoints to avoid impacting live data or exceeding production limits.
- Implement robust error handling: Gracefully manage various HTTP status codes (4xx client errors, 5xx server errors) and provide informative feedback to users or logs.
- Leverage SDKs/client libraries: Many popular APIs offer official SDKs in various programming languages, simplifying authentication and request construction, and often including built-in error handling and rate limit management.
Adopting these practices ensures a smoother, more resilient integration.
The Amazon API provides developers with programmatic access to Amazon's vast array of products and services, enabling them to integrate Amazon's functionalities directly into their applications. This powerful tool allows for tasks such as product search, pricing information retrieval, order management, and even access to Amazon Web Services (AWS) functionalities, fostering innovation and extending the reach of e-commerce and cloud computing solutions.
H2: Choosing Your Champion: A Deep Dive into Key Features, Pricing Models, and Real-World Performance Benchmarks
When selecting your SEO champion, a thorough examination of key features is paramount. Beyond basic keyword research, consider tools offering advanced capabilities like competitor analysis, backlink auditing with granular data, and technical SEO crawls that identify critical on-page issues. Does it provide a robust content editor with AI-powered suggestions, or integrate seamlessly with your existing CMS? Explore its ability to track local SEO performance, monitor SERP fluctuations for specific keywords, and offer actionable insights rather than just raw data. A comprehensive tool often provides a suite of features that address the entire SEO lifecycle, from initial research to ongoing optimization and reporting, ultimately saving you time and improving the efficacy of your strategies.
Understanding the pricing models and comparing them against real-world performance benchmarks is crucial for a wise investment. Many tools offer tiered subscriptions, so assess which features are truly essential for your blog's needs and avoid overpaying for functionalities you won't utilize. Look for free trials or freemium versions to personally test the platform's usability and the accuracy of its data. Furthermore, seek out independent reviews and case studies that highlight how the tool has impacted other businesses' SEO performance. Consider factors like data refresh rates, the size of their keyword databases, and the responsiveness of their customer support – these can significantly influence your long-term satisfaction and the ROI of your chosen SEO champion.
